destruction of all forms of microbial life (including endospores)
Sterilization
100
Any chemical agent that kills pathogenic microorganism
Germicide
100
The mechanical removal of most of the microbes in a limited area
Degerming
100
"Steaming" 121 degree, 15 psi, 15-30 minutes; Will kill all endospores and organism, temps above that of boiling
Autoclaving

destruction of vegetative pathogens on insert surfaces (physical or chemical agent)
Disinfection
200
Treatment that lowers microbial counts to safe public health levels; reducing # of microbes
Sanitization
200
100 degrees for 30 mins; decontaminates but does not sterilize, kills most pathogens but not endorspores.
Boiling Water:Disinfection

Bacterial contamination; growth of bacteria in blood or other tissue
Sepsis
300
Lower temperatures and shorter time than; coagulates or denatures proteins
Moist Heat
300
Needs a HIGHER temp & longer exposure time than moist heat; dehydrates cell, denatures protein
Dry Heat Sterilization
300
Slows activities of most microbes (refrigerator/freezing)
Low temperatures

The absence of bacterial contamination; any practice that prevents the entry of infectious agents into sterile tissues & thus prevents infection
Asepsis
400
High temperature and longer times; dehydrates or oxidizes
Dry heat
400
Organisms can not grow or reproduce but can remain viable for years; kill some microorganisms
Desiccation (drying)

Destruction of vegetative pathogens on living tissue (chemical agent)
Antisepsis
500
Common methods of moist heat control include
Steam under pressure, Pasteurization, Boiling water
500
Quick freeze combined with desiccation
Lyophilization
